Objective
By the end of this lesson, you will be able to form equal groups by sharing and counting collections of objects.
Materials and Prep
- Collection of small objects (e.g., buttons, toys, or blocks)
- Counting cards (optional)
- Clear space for sorting and counting
No prior knowledge needed, just bring your enthusiasm to learn!
Activities
- Sorting Fun: Start by sorting your collection of objects into different groups. You can sort them by color, size, or shape.
- Sharing Game: Take turns with a family member or a friend to share the objects equally between the two of you. Count them to make sure each gets the same number.
- Counting Challenge: Use counting cards to practice counting the objects in each group. See if you can count them all correctly!
Talking Points
- "Let's start by sorting our objects into different groups. Can you find all the red ones and put them in one group?"
- "Now, let's play a sharing game. We will take turns giving each other objects. We need to make sure we have the same number at the end."
- "Great job! Now, let's count the objects in each group. Can you count them out loud for me?"
